Embedded I/O Processing Solutions

Acromag’s embedded I/O boards and mezzanine modules are ideal for embedded computer and high-performance control systems. Select from VPX, PCI, CompactPCI, VME, mini PCIe-based AcroPack®, Industry Pack, VPX, XMC and PMC cards to perform a broad range of analog, digital, counter/timer I/O and serial and Ethernet communication functions.

Mini PCIe-based AcroPack®, Industry Pack, VPX, XMC and PMC mezzanine embedded I/O modules plug into VPX, PCI, PCIe, CompactPCI, and other carrier cards to perform A/D, D/A, DIO, counter/timer, communication and other functions.
